The consumer electronics sector is one of the key drivers of the GaN RF devices market in South Korea. With the growing popularity of devices such as smartphones, wireless communication systems, and smart home equipment, there is a rising demand for RF devices that offer superior speed, efficiency, and compactness. GaN RF devices, with their ability to handle high power levels and provide fast data transmission, are increasingly being adopted in consumer electronics. This is particularly relevant for 5G applications, where GaN's high-frequency performance and energy efficiency make it an ideal choice for supporting the next generation of mobile communication technologies. Additionally, the use of GaN devices in wireless chargers, Bluetooth systems, and IoT devices enhances their performance, thus driving the market further in South Korea.
Moreover, South Korea is home to some of the world's leading manufacturers of consumer electronics, which increases the adoption of GaN RF devices. The demand for miniaturized components with high performance is leading to increased use of GaN in RF power amplifiers and signal processing units. This demand is anticipated to grow further as consumer electronics continue to evolve with more sophisticated wireless communication and higher data throughput requirements. GaN's ability to provide better efficiency at smaller sizes is a crucial factor contributing to its increasing use in these applications, making it an indispensable component for the future of consumer electronics.

The aerospace and defense industry is another key application area for GaN RF devices in South Korea. With the country's strong focus on technological innovation in defense and space exploration, GaN devices are becoming an essential component of next-generation communication systems, radar, and electronic warfare applications. GaN's high power density and efficiency are critical for military applications that require robust, reliable, and secure communication systems. These devices provide the necessary high-frequency performance to support radar systems, satellite communications, and missile guidance systems, making them indispensable in modern defense technologies.
In addition to their use in defense, GaN RF devices are crucial for aerospace applications such as satellite communication and space exploration. GaN’s ability to operate at higher frequencies and handle higher power levels makes it suitable for these applications, where performance and reliability are of utmost importance. 1. What are GaN RF devices?
GaN RF devices are semiconductor components made from Gallium Nitride, offering high power, frequency, and efficiency for communication systems and other RF applications.
2. Why are GaN RF devices preferred in 5G applications?
GaN RF devices provide high efficiency, power handling, and performance at high frequencies, making them ideal for 5G networks and base stations.
3. How does GaN compare to silicon in RF applications?
GaN outperforms silicon in RF applications by providing better power efficiency, higher frequencies, and reduced heat generation.
